Strategy to Demonstrate Leadership Potential in Management Interviews
This prompt guides users to create a detailed strategy for showcasing leadership potential during a management interview. It instructs to analyze the provided interview context and develop actionable techniques, examples, and communication methods to effectively demonstrate leadership qualities. The output is structured as a comprehensive plan suitable for immediate use in interview preparation.
Act as an experienced career coach specializing in leadership development. Based on the provided [INTERVIEW CONTEXT], placeholder for a management position, create a detailed strategy to effectively demonstrate leadership potential during the interview. Include specific examples of leadership behaviors, communication techniques, and responses to common leadership-related questions. Outline key actions to prepare and present leadership skills convincingly. Deliver the results as a comprehensive interview preparation plan ready for immediate implementation.
